    Hopefully a simple question.

    I am currently playing around with the Glow effect on some text I’m working on. I wanted my glow to have a big radius but I also wanted to feather the edges somewhat so it doesn’t look as harsh and end so abruptly. I’m struggling to encompass both the intense, big radius and a feathered edge. Is there anyway I can get the glow I want and then feather the edges? Or is there a good plugin for dealing with glow? I’ve been playing with the AE ‘Glow’ for sometime and unless I’m missing something (quite probable) I’m having no luck.

    You could apply more than one instance of the effect, layering them to get the result that you want.
